Block

#21,113,869
Block Number
21,113,869 @ 03/11/2025, 04:34:30
Status
Finalized
ID
0x01422c0d2d26ff2af6cbc865a56f8b642f08967886a57d75ac21e4ffccc21a7b
Transactions
Gas Used
5333837/39960938 (13.35% Used)
Total Score
2,061,419,651 (+98)
Rewards
20.59 VTHO